    It's a green beautiful city with thousand palm trees, real oasis in the desert-like Lanzarote. The house of Cezar Manrique is worth visiting. It's also very close to the "Mirador de Rio" of Cezar Manrique, a very unique architectural gem with a marvelous view.

    We had visited Haria before but got a much better feel for the place by staying a few days. It is a peaceful Canarian village with a friendly feel. There are good bars and restaurants. We enjoyed local walks with spectacular views and visiting the Cesar Manrique Foundation.

    Haria ia a green oasis with palm trees and vines as well as vegetables growing up ithrough the volcanic crust. It is very quiet and peaceful .. in January there were few tourists if any and there are no tourist developments in site.. A car is rquired to get about .. buses seem to be infrequent and the driving is easy with little pressure. The influence of Cesar Manrique is very evident and a visit to his foundation at Tahiche is a must. Also to the Cueva de Los Verdes.
